Transaction 2c613d634d893ac6716f0366a0502596479f28a1f48557cbf0f34b71eed7730b

110 Input
2 Outputs
  • 2c613d634d893ac6716f0366a0502596479f28a1f48557cbf0f34b71eed7730b:0
  • value  1591379
    address  3KzKfkxitGcMGAtpZP1fs9BB7HN6K4nHLG
  • 2c613d634d893ac6716f0366a0502596479f28a1f48557cbf0f34b71eed7730b:1
  • value  2727788452
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s